At this time the Council'discussed the acquisition of life interest'of ' Mrs. Pezzoni by the City for development of a parking lot and whether all the property was being put to use by the City which is being condemned. City Attorney Houser stated that all the Pezzoni parcel that will be used by the City is being condemned, leaving a parcel on the northwest corner 35 x 100 feet still with life interest attached thereto. Mrs. Mae Nielson appeared before the Council objecting to the methods employed by the-City in condemning Mrs. Pezzoni's life interest in her property. She stated that no one from the City had ever attempted to contact or discuss the matter with Mrs. Pezzoni and that the only way she could find out what was;;going on was by reading it in the local newspaper. She further believed that a person who lived in the •' community as long as Mrs. Pezzoni should be afforded the courtesy of personal contacts by the City Administration. Mayor Waters answered that he had always been more than willing to meet with Mrs. Pezzoni and had in fact made several attempts to meet with her and with her attorney, Richard Harris, but that each attempt of contact made by-him had been postponed by her;attorney for one reason or another. Mrs. Bilodeau appeared before the Council objecting to the City condemning the life interest of Mrs. Pezzoni for construction of another parking lot for'the downtown merchants. Mrs. Bilodeau stated that after living in her home for 49 years, Mrs. Pezzoni should be allowed to live out the few remaining years of her life in the peace and quiet of her own home and not be forced out by the City. On motion of Donald Q. Miller, seconded by J. Barry Smith, the meeting adjourned at 10:10 P.M.
